Memphis May Fire lit up Montreal’s Fairmount Theatre (photos)

Memphis May Fire live at Montreal’s Fairmount Theatre on June 30, 2022. Photo by Eric Brisson.

Long-running Texas metalcore band Memphis May Fire returned to Montreal on June 30, headlining a show at Fairmount Theatre alongside From Ashes to New, Rain City Drive, and Wolves at the Gate.

Scroll below to check out photos of the action courtesy of Bad Feeling Magazine photographer Eric Brisson.

Memphis May Fire’s latest LP, Remade in Misery, is out now via Rise Records. All upcoming tour dates are here.
